Latest Patents
One of Tzeng's latest patents is a method for optimizing resource allocation based on prediction with reinforcement learning. This method involves providing predictions on resource units for workloads over multiple timepoints, calculating possible operation costs, and provisioning resources accordingly. Another significant patent is related to discovery and security in LWA communication. This innovation allows an access point to communicate with electronic devices securely, ensuring efficient data transmission through a wireless-local-area-network (WLAN) controller.
